Request for Quote (RFQ) systems serve as the bedrock for this precision. These systems enable traders to solicit competitive bids and offers from multiple liquidity providers simultaneously for a specific options spread. The resulting competition compresses bid-ask spreads, directly mitigating implicit transaction costs. This direct engagement with institutional liquidity ensures a robust pricing discovery process, crucial for accurately valuing multi-leg options structures.

Precision execution on crypto options spreads transforms market interaction, delivering quantifiable advantage.

The core principle revolves around minimizing the market impact inherent in traditional order book execution. Large block trades or complex spread orders often face adverse price movements when executed incrementally. RFQ environments circumvent this challenge, facilitating a single, aggregated execution at a firm price. This approach safeguards against unintended price concessions, a critical consideration for strategies reliant on narrow profit margins.

Optimizing Volatility Plays

Volatility strategies, such as straddles and collars, demand impeccable execution. A crypto straddle, designed to profit from significant price movement in either direction, requires simultaneous entry into a call and a put option. Executing these two legs independently on an order book introduces considerable slippage risk.

An RFQ system allows for the entire straddle to trade as a single unit, guaranteeing the desired net premium. This holistic execution preserves the integrity of the volatility thesis.

Similarly, a crypto collar strategy, often used for hedging existing spot positions, involves selling an out-of-the-money call and purchasing an out-of-the-money put. The precise pricing of these components dictates the overall cost and protection profile. Leveraging RFQ ensures the trader secures the most favorable collective price, enhancing the capital efficiency of the hedge.

Constructing a Delta-Neutral Strangle

A delta-neutral strangle seeks to profit from a market moving beyond a defined range, while minimizing directional exposure. Achieving this balance necessitates precise entry. Traders identify specific strike prices for out-of-the-money calls and puts, then use the RFQ system to solicit aggregated quotes. This process secures a composite premium for the entire spread, locking in the desired risk-reward profile without the inherent friction of fragmented execution.

  • Define target volatility and implied price range.
  • Select appropriate strike prices and expiration dates for call and put options.
  • Submit the multi-leg strangle order through the RFQ platform.
  • Evaluate the aggregated quotes from multiple liquidity providers.
  • Execute the entire spread at the most competitive firm price.

The ability to compare multiple firm quotes simultaneously is paramount. This competitive dynamic inherently drives down execution costs. The trader maintains complete control over the acceptance of any quote, walking away if market conditions or offered prices do not meet their stringent criteria. Integrating Block Trades for Market Impact Control

Executing large block trades without market disruption represents a pinnacle of trading skill. For significant crypto options positions, block trading via RFQ provides an unparalleled avenue for discreet execution. This method allows for the placement of substantial orders outside the visible order book, preventing price dislocation and preserving the trader’s informational advantage. It becomes a critical tool for institutional-scale capital allocation.

The anonymity afforded by RFQ systems during the quoting process ensures market participants cannot front-run or exploit impending large orders. Only upon quote acceptance does the trade become visible, and even then, often only to the involved parties. This discretion is invaluable for strategies involving substantial capital commitments, where market signaling can erode profitability.

Mastering RFQ execution secures a distinct, long-term market advantage for sophisticated portfolios.

Consider a scenario where a portfolio manager needs to adjust a large delta hedge. Executing a significant BTC options block trade through RFQ ensures the adjustment occurs at the most favorable price, preventing the very market movement the hedge aims to mitigate.
